Challenges in Translating Technical and Scientific Texts

Navigating the intricacies of translating technical and scientific texts, particularly scientific methodology manuals for UK audiences, presents a unique set of challenges. The complexity of scientific terminology and the precision required in conveying experimental procedures necessitate a deep understanding of both source and target languages, as well as the subject matter. Translation services for UK Scientific Methodology Manuals must employ bilingual experts with specialized knowledge in the relevant scientific fields to ensure accuracy and clarity. The nuances of scientific language often include idiomatic expressions, colloquialisms, and terminologies that are highly specific; these elements can be lost or misinterpreted if not rendered appropriately.
Moreover, the translator must consider the cultural context in which these manuals will be used. Scientific methodology, while a universal process, is applied within various societal, regulatory, and academic frameworks that can influence interpretation. For instance, UK-specific guidelines and standards may differ from those of the original document’s origin. Thus, translation services for UK Scientific Methodology Manuals must adapt language to align with local conventions while maintaining the integrity of the scientific content. This delicate balance ensures that the translated manuals are not only understandable within the UK context but also retain their technical accuracy and authority.

Ensuring Compliance with UK Regulatory Standards in Translated Manuals

In the realm of scientific research, methodology manuals serve as indispensable guides, outlining the precise protocols and procedures that underpin experimental work. For these manuals to be effective, particularly when used across different regions such as the UK, it is imperative that they are not only accurately translated but also fully comply with the local regulatory standards. Translation services for UK Scientific Methodology Manuals must therefore be meticulous and nuanced, ensuring that the content adheres to the rigorous standards set by bodies such as the Medicines and Healthcare products Regulatory Agency (MHRA) and the Clinical Trials Unit at the UK’s Department of Health and Social Care. This involves not only a literal translation of text but also an interpretation that aligns with the UK’s legal, ethical, and scientific frameworks. By leveraging expert translators who are well-versed in both the source language’s scientific terminology and the target language’s regulatory context, these translated manuals become reliable tools for researchers within the UK, ensuring that they can execute their work with confidence in compliance with all applicable regulations.
Furthermore, the translation process must account for the dynamic nature of regulatory standards, which are subject to change as new scientific findings emerge and policies evolve. Translation services for UK Scientific Methodology Manuals must therefore be ongoing and adaptable, with regular updates and revisions to maintain accuracy and legal compliance. This continuous cycle of translation and adaptation is crucial for maintaining the integrity of research and ensuring that all methodological guidelines are not only understood but also fully actionable within the UK’s scientific community. By engaging with professional translation services that specialize in scientific content and have a comprehensive understanding of UK regulatory standards, researchers can trust that their translated manuals will facilitate high-quality, compliant scientific endeavours.
